Test Procedures for Geotechnical Laboratory and Field Testing for Consultants ASTM Standards Testing Procedure Strength Testing for Cohesive and Granular Soils Consolidated Drained Triaxial with Volume Change Measurements Procedure must be approved Consolidated Undrained Triaxial with Pore Pressure ASTM D4767-95 Unconsolidated Undrained Triaxial with Pore Pressure and Volume Change Procedure must be approved High Pressure Triaxial, Drained or Undrained, Stress or Strain Controlled Procedure must be approved Hoek Cell Triaxial, Stress or Strain Controlled Procedure must be approved Large Scale Triaxial, Drained and Undrained Procedure must be approved Unconsolidated Undrained Triaxial of Cohesive Soils ASTM D2850-95 Unconfined Compressive Strength of Cohesive Soils ASTM D2166-98a Unconfined Compressive Strength of Intact Rock Core Samples ASTM D2938-95 Quick Direct Shear Procedure must be approved Consolidated Drained Peak Direct Shear ASTM D3080-98 Consolidated Drained Peak and Residual Direct Shear ASTM D3080-98 Large Scale Consolidated Drained Peak Direct Shear ASTM D3080-98 Large Scale Consolidated Drained Peak and Residual Direct Shear ASTM D3080-98 Stress Paths Triaxial Test Procedure must be approved K-zero Test Procedure must be approved Load Controlled Cyclic Triaxial Test for Soil ASTM D5311-92 Sample Shear Test Procedure must be approved Repeated Loading Drained and Undrained Triaxial Procedure must be approved Repeated Load Extension Triaxial Procedure must be approved Repeated Loading Simple Shear Test Procedure must be approved Compressibility and Swell Testing One-dimensional Consolidation Properties of Soil ASTM D2435-96 Peat Consolidation Testing Procedure must be approved Swelling Pressure Test Procedure must be approved One-dimensional Swell of Cohesion Soils ASTM D4546-96 One-dimensional Settlement of Cohesion Soils ASTM D4546-96 GUIDELINES FOR CONSULTING GEOTECHNICAL ASSIGNMENTS D-17

Test Procedures for Geotechnical Laboratory and Field Testing for Consultants ASTM Standards Testing Procedure Consolidation with Pore Pressure Measurements Procedure must be approved Large Diameter Consolidation Cell Testing Procedure must be approved Rowe Cell Consolidation and Permeability Testing Procedure must be approved Constant Rate of Deformation with Pore Pressure Measurements ASTM D4186-89 (1998) Constant Rate of Loading with Pore Pressure Measurements Procedure must be approved Controlled Hydraulic Gradient Procedure must be approved Cyclic Loading Consolidation Testing Procedure must be approved Index Properties and Miscellaneous Tests Thin-walled Samplers (Shelby Tubes Samplers) ASTM D1587-94 Standard Penetration Test (SPT) ASTM D1586-98 Preserving and Transportation of Rock Core Samples ASTM D5079-90 (1996) Preserving and Transportation of Soil Samples ASTM D4220-95 Moisture Content ASTM D2216-98 Unit Weight of Undisturbed Samples by various methods Procedure must be approved Atterberg Limits (Liquid and Plastic Limits) ASTM D4318-98 Blenderized Atterberg Limits (Modified ASTM) ASTM D4318-98 Liquid Limit using Cone Penetrometer Method BS1377 : 1975 Liquid and Plastic Limits using the One-Point Method ASTM D4318-98 Shrinkage Limit ASTM D427-93 (1998) Grain Size Analysis for 150 mm maximum size ASTM C136-96a Grain Size Analysis for 75 mm maximum size ASTM C136-96a Grain Size Analysis for 40 mm maximum size ASTM C136-96a Grain Size Analysis for 5 mm maximum size ASTM C136-96a Grain Size Analysis on < 0.08 mm by washed sieving ASTM D1140-97 Hydrometer Analysis ASTM D422-63 (1998) Specific Gravity ASTM D854-92 Moisture-Density Relationship using Methods A, B & C ASTM D698-91 (1998) Moisture-Density Relationship using Method D ASTM D698-91 (1998) Moisture-Density Relationship using the One-Point Method ASTM D698-91 (1998) Moisture-Density Relationship using Methods A, B & C ASTM D1557-91 (1998) GUIDELINES FOR CONSULTING GEOTECHNICAL ASSIGNMENTS D-18

Test Procedures for Geotechnical Laboratory and Field Testing for Consultants ASTM Standards Testing Procedure Moisture-Density Relationship using Method D ASTM D1557-91 (1998) Correction of Unit Weight for oversize particles ASTM D4718-87 (1994) Maximum Density and Unit Weight using a Vibratory Table ASTM D4253-93 (1996) Minimum Density and Unit Weight and Relative Density ASTM D4254-91 (1996) Laboratory California Bearing Ratio Test ASTM D1883-94 Pocket Penetrometer Test Laboratory Vane Shear, including moisture content ASTM D4648-94 Organic Content by Ignition ASTM D2974-87 (1995) Organic Content by Digestion Procedure must be approved Organic Content by Hydrogen Peroxide Procedure must be approved Water Soluble Sulphate Content Hydraulic Conductivity Tests (Constant Head) ASTM D2434-68 (1994) Hydraulic Conductivity Tests (Falling Head) ASTM D5084-90 (1997) Visual Description and Identification of Soil ASTM D2488-93 Visual Classification of Soil for Engineering Purposes ASTM D2487-98 Pinhole Test for Dispersive Clay Soils ASTM D4647-93 Dispersive Characteristics of Clay Soil by Double Hydrometer Method ASTM D4221-90 Slake Durability of Shale and Weak Rocks ASTM D4644-87 (1992) Calcium Carbonate Content of Soils ASTM D4373-96 ph Testing for Peat Materials ASTM D2976-71 (1996) ph Testing for Soils ASTM D4972-95a Moisture Capillary Relationship for coarse and medium soils ASTM D2325-68 (1994) Field Testing Field Density Testing by Sand Cone ASTM D1556-90 (1996) Field Density Testing by Rubber Balloon ASTM D2167-94 Field Density Testing by Nuclear Densometer ASTM D2922-96 FDR Moisture Probe Procedure must be approved Cone Penetrometer Procedure must be approved Field Vane Shear test in cohesive soils ASTM D2573-94 Repetitive Static Plate Load Tests for Soil ASTM D1195-93 (1997) GUIDELINES FOR CONSULTING GEOTECHNICAL ASSIGNMENTS D-19

Test Procedures for Geotechnical Laboratory and Field Testing for Consultants ASTM Standards Testing Procedure Non-repetitive Static Plate Load Tests for Soil ASTM D1196-93 (1997) Dutch Cone Penetrometer Procedure must be approved Slope Inclinometer Procedure must be approved Hydraulic Conductivity Tests (Permeability) Procedure must be approved Resisitivity / Conductivity Testing Procedure must be approved Rock Mechanics Testing Procedure must be approved Pressuremeter Procedure must be approved Borehole Shear Procedure must be approved Flat Plate Dilatometer Procedure must be approved Ground Penetrating Radar Procedure must be approved Seismic Reflection Testing Procedure must be approved Cross Hole Shear Wave Testing Procedure must be approved Pile Driver Analyzer Testing Procedure must be approved Pile Under Static Axial Compressive Load ASTM D1143-81 (1994) GUIDELINES FOR CONSULTING GEOTECHNICAL ASSIGNMENTS D-20
